The Heart of Jollof Rice

At its core, Jollof Rice centers on a fragrant tomato base enriched with peppers, onions, and spices. The rice is cooked in a seasoned tomato stock that gives the grains a glossy, flavorful finish. Aromatics like garlic, thyme, and bay leaf provide depth, while bright peppers—often a mix of red bell and, at times, a pepper with a bit of heat—bring brightness and balance. The beauty of this dish lies in its ability to transform simple ingredients into a comforting, celebratory meal. Modern variations honor that foundation while inviting new ingredients and techniques to the pot.

Modern Variations: Bold Flavors in Action

Modern jollof variations celebrate bold flavor without losing the dish’s recognizable identity. Some cooks add a splash of coconut milk for silky richness, while others weave in smoked paprika or a touch of curry for warmth. Tomato paste or fresh tomatoes deepen the color and sweetness, and roasted peppers add a smoky edge. Proteins vary from tender chunks of chicken to seafood, turkey, or plant-based substitutes that absorb spices beautifully. A handful of herbs—thyme, rosemary, or parsley—brighten the finish and lift the fragrance. Each variation preserves the essential balance of tangy tomato, savory spice, and the comforting hearth of rice, yet it offers a distinct personality that reflects the cook’s imagination and regional palate.

Techniques and Ingredients: Building Flavor Layer by Layer

The technique of building flavor matters as much as the ingredients themselves. Start with a hot pan to release caramelized notes from onions and peppers. Then simmer tomato flavors gently to reduce sharpness and deepen color. Use stock or broth to hydrate the rice, letting it soak in the seasoning rather than standing apart from it. Stirring should be deliberate but not constant; steady simmering helps the grains stay separate and tender. When adding proteins, allow them to brown for texture and aroma before mixing them into the pot. Finishing touches—fresh herbs, a squeeze of citrus, or a final drizzle of oil—pull flavors together and invite the next bite.

Serving Ideas and Pairings: Elevating the Experience

Jollof shines when paired with complementary dishes that balance textures and flavors. Fried plantains bring a sweet, crisp counterpoint to the savory rice. A bright slaw adds crunch and acidity, balancing richness. Fresh salads with citrus notes refresh the palate between bites. For beverages, cool, light drinks or a gentle, herbal tea can accompany the meal without overpowering the spices. Serving suggestions emphasize generosity and balance, inviting guests to savor the full spectrum of flavors in each serving.

A Home Cook’s Guide to Creating Your Own Modern Variation

  • Start with a solid base: achieve a bright, tomato-forward sauce that clings to the rice without becoming too thick.
  • Experiment with spice ramps: a little heat, a touch of sweetness, and a hint of smoke can transform the profile.
  • Choose proteins wisely: chicken thighs for tenderness, fish fillets for delicate flavor, or plant-based options for a different texture.
  • Keep rice texture in mind: aim for grains that are separate yet fully cooked, not mushy.
  • Finish with freshness: herbs, citrus zest, or a drizzle of flavored oil lift the dish and invite the next bite.
